I have an XMLHttpRequest
where i am sending an image across to be saved on my Amazon s3 bucket. It works correctly and the file goes to my bucket but i am getting no response back saying it is in process or has successfully uploaded. My code is below:
Javascript code in html page:
var ajax = new XMLHttpRequest();
ajax.open("POST",'http://www.xxxx.php',false);
ajax.setRequestHeader('Content-Type', 'application/upload');
ajax.send(theImage);
ajax.onreadystatechange=function(){
if (ajax.readyState==4 && ajax.status==200) {
console.log('success');
}
else {
console.log('ongoing...');
}
}
PHP code in xxxx.php:
<?php
if (isset($GLOBALS["HTTP_RAW_POST_DATA"])){
$imageData = $GLOBALS['HTTP_RAW_POST_DATA'];
$filteredData = substr($imageData, strpos($imageData, ",")+1);
$imgFileString = base64_decode($filteredData);
$s3Filename = time().'.png';
if($s3->putObjectString($imgFileString, $bucket , $s3Filename, S3::ACL_PUBLIC_READ) ){
echo "SUCCESS";
}
else{
echo "ERROR";
}
}
else {
echo "EMPTY";
}
?>
How can i get a callback to say when the upload has successfully been uploaded or if an error has occurred?
